Plenum Wrote:it also should be noted that Financial Catalyst does not relate exclusively to red ray survival. It can relate, and be interpreted, in many other ways, most notably in orange (self esteem, self worth) and yellow (one's overall standing and place in society).
Well said, thank you for sharing your thoughts. I'm reminded of those of Ra's description of the change between second density, where bodily survival is the only coin of the realm, and third density, where other needs emerge:
Ra Wrote:Thus, the beginning entity is one in all innocence oriented towards animalistic behavior using other-selves only as extensions of self for the preservation of the all-self. The entity becomes slowly aware that it has needs, shall we say, that are not animalistic; that is, that are useless for survival. These needs include: the need for companionship, the need for laughter, the need for beauty, the need to know the universe about it. These are the beginning needs. As the incarnations begin to accumulate, further needs are discovered: the need to trade, the need to love, the need to be loved, the need to elevate animalistic behaviors to a more universal perspective.
To the extent that a minimal access to resources constitutes a minimal feeling of inclusion in society, I think the need for money is quite legitimate and uniquely a third ray lesson, and could be deduced from some of the needs those of Ra mention (even though I don't think it was ever considered an exhaustive list). In other words, perhaps survival in a yellow ray sense means recognition of one's value within the social matrix, and we live in a time where that requires funds to minimally accomplish.
